Top Indicators for Advanced Trading
When it comes to advanced trading, having the right indicators at your fingertips can make all the difference. Let’s dive into some of the top indicators that can help you refine your strategy and improve your trading outcomes.
1. Moving Averages
Moving averages are essential for identifying trends. The two most common types are the Simple Moving Average (SMA) and the Exponential Moving Average (EMA). While the SMA gives equal weight to all prices, the EMA gives more weight to recent prices, making it more responsive to new information. Traders often use crossovers between different moving averages to signal potential buy or sell opportunities.
2. Relative Strength Index (RSI)
The RSI is a momentum oscillator that measures the speed and change of price movements. It ranges from 0 to 100 and is typically used to identify overbought or oversold conditions. A reading above 70 may indicate that an asset is overbought, while a reading below 30 suggests it might be oversold. This can help traders spot potential reversals.
3. Bollinger Bands
Bollinger Bands consist of a middle band (SMA) and two outer bands that represent standard deviations from the SMA. These bands expand and contract based on market volatility. When the price touches the upper band, it may be considered overbought, while touching the lower band may indicate oversold conditions. Traders often look for price action near these bands to make decisions.
4. MACD (Moving Average Convergence Divergence)
The MACD is a trend-following momentum indicator that shows the relationship between two moving averages of a security’s price. It consists of the MACD line, signal line, and histogram. Traders often look for crossovers between the MACD line and the signal line as potential buy or sell signals. It’s a versatile tool that can be used in various market conditions.
5. Fibonacci Retracement
Fibonacci retracement levels are used to identify potential reversal levels based on the Fibonacci sequence. Traders use these levels to predict where the price might retrace before continuing in the direction of the trend. It’s a popular tool for setting targets and stop-loss orders, adding an extra layer of strategy to your trades.
Incorporating these indicators into your trading strategy can provide valuable insights and help you make more informed decisions. Remember, no single indicator is foolproof, so it’s often best to use a combination of them to confirm your trading signals.
Risk Management Techniques in MT4
Effective risk management is crucial for any trader looking to protect their capital and ensure long-term success. In MT4, you have several tools and techniques at your disposal to manage risk effectively. Let’s explore some of the best practices.
1. Setting Stop-Loss Orders
One of the simplest yet most effective risk management techniques is using stop-loss orders. A stop-loss order automatically closes your position when the price reaches a certain level, limiting your potential losses. It’s like having a safety net that helps you avoid significant drawdowns.
2. Position Sizing
Position sizing is all about determining how much of your capital to risk on a single trade. A common rule of thumb is to risk no more than 1-2% of your trading capital on any given trade. This way, even a series of losses won’t significantly impact your overall account balance. Think of it as spreading your risk across multiple trades!
3. Risk-to-Reward Ratio
Understanding the risk-to-reward ratio is vital for successful trading. This ratio compares the potential profit of a trade to the potential loss. A good rule is to aim for a risk-to-reward ratio of at least 1:2, meaning you stand to gain twice as much as you risk. This approach can help ensure that even if you lose more trades than you win, you can still be profitable overall.
4. Diversification
Diversification involves spreading your investments across different assets or markets to reduce risk. In MT4, you can trade various currency pairs, commodities, and indices. By diversifying your portfolio, you can mitigate the impact of a poor-performing asset on your overall account.
5. Regularly Reviewing Your Trades
Finally, regularly reviewing your trades can provide valuable insights into your trading performance. Analyze both winning and losing trades to identify patterns and areas for improvement. This practice can help you refine your strategy and make more informed decisions in the future.
By implementing these risk management techniques in MT4, you can protect your capital and increase your chances of long-term success in trading. Remember, the goal is not just to make profits but to preserve your trading capital as well!

Backtesting Strategies for Better Results
Backtesting is a crucial step in developing a successful trading strategy. It allows you to evaluate how your strategy would have performed in the past, helping you make informed decisions for future trades. Let’s explore the importance of backtesting and how to do it effectively in MT4.
1. What is Backtesting?
Backtesting involves applying your trading strategy to historical market data to see how it would have performed. This process helps you identify the strengths and weaknesses of your strategy, allowing you to refine it before risking real money. Think of it as a rehearsal before the big performance!
2. Setting Up the Strategy Tester
MT4 comes equipped with a built-in strategy tester that makes backtesting straightforward. To get started, select the strategy tester from the menu and choose the expert advisor (EA) or script you want to test. You can also select the currency pair, time frame, and date range for your backtest. It’s like setting the stage for your trading performance!
3. Analyzing Results
Once the backtest is complete, it’s time to analyze the results. MT4 provides detailed reports that include metrics such as profit factor, drawdown, and win rate. Pay close attention to these metrics to understand how your strategy performed under different market conditions. This analysis can reveal whether your strategy is robust or needs adjustments.
4. Optimizing Your Strategy
After analyzing the results, you may find areas for improvement. MT4 allows you to optimize your strategy by adjusting parameters and re-running the backtest. This iterative process can help you fine-tune your approach for better performance. It’s like tweaking a recipe until it’s just right!
5. Forward Testing
While backtesting is invaluable, it’s also essential to complement it with forward testing. This involves applying your strategy in a live or demo trading environment to see how it performs in real-time. Forward testing helps you account for market conditions that historical data may not fully capture, ensuring your strategy is adaptable.
